The Australian Melanoma Research Foundation (AMRF) is a not-for-profit charity organisation, established by a group of dedicated volunteers, to provide funding for research and awareness and early detection programs.
AMRF also aims to reduce and prevent the incidence of Melanoma by conducting regular education and awareness programs and participating in community events. We have changed outcomes through free spot skin checks at these events.
AMRF supports research into melanoma, including prevention and treatment. We specifically support the next generation of melanoma researchers in Australia by providing grants to post-graduate students and early career researchers.
